• Owned by MySQL AB a subsidary of Sun Microsystems and Oracle
    • Written in C and C++
    • Available as free software under the GNU General Public License
    • Enterprise edition offered to business users
    • First released internally on May 23, 1995
    • Windows version released on January 8, 1998
    • PHP and MySQL are the primary components of popular content management systems, e.g., WordPress, Drupal. Mahalo also uses a MySQL database
    • Dolphin mascot is named Sakila as a result of a 2002 contest
  • MySQL is an open source database management system which allows multiple users to access multiple databases at the same time. On January 16, 2008, MySQL was acquired by Sun Microsystems for about $1 billion.

    As of April 20, 2009, Oracle now owns Sun Microsystems.
